Overview of Clinical Social Worker

Clinical Social Workers are mental health professionals who help individuals, families, and groups overcome social, emotional, and psychological challenges. They work in various settings such as hospitals, schools, and private practices, providing therapy, counseling, and support services. Their primary goal is to improve the overall well-being of their clients by addressing mental health issues, substance abuse, and other life challenges.
Clinical Social Workers often collaborate with other healthcare professionals to provide comprehensive care. They use a variety of therapeutic techniques, including cognitive-behavioral therapy, psychotherapy, and crisis intervention, to help clients achieve their goals and improve their quality of life.

About Clinical Social Worker Resume

A Clinical Social Worker resume should highlight the candidate's education, certifications, and experience in the field. It should also include any specialized training or expertise in specific areas such as trauma, addiction, or child welfare. The resume should be tailored to the specific job opening, emphasizing relevant skills and experience.
In addition to clinical experience, a Clinical Social Worker resume should also highlight any administrative or supervisory experience. This includes managing case loads, supervising interns or other staff, and participating in program development or policy-making.
